密码学的基本原理主要包括加密、解密和密钥管理。加密是将明文数据转换为密文的过程,使得未经授权的人无法阅读。解密是将密文转换回明文的过程,只有拥有正确密钥的人才能完成。密钥管理则是指密钥的生成、分发、存储和销毁。这些过程的安全性直接影响到整个加密系统的安🎯全性。
例如,RSA、AES等是常见的加密算法,它们通过复杂的数学运算来保护数据的🔥机密性和完整性。
人工智能(AI)和机器学习(ML)正在逐渐成为密码学研究的一个重要方向。AI和ML可以通过分析大量的网络流量和用户行为数据,实时检测和应对网络威胁。例如,通过深度学习算法,可以识别出异常的网络流量模式,从而提前发现潜在的网络攻击。AI还可以用于优化密码算法,提高其计算效率和安全性。
在当今信息化迅猛发展的时代,数字密码已经成为我们日常生活中不可或缺的一部分。从网络购物到银行交易,从社交媒体到云存储,我们的生活都离不开这些复杂而精密的数字密码。究竟是什么让这些数字密码如此神奇,并在我们的数字生活中发挥如此重要的作用呢?让我们一起踏上一场奇迹之旅,揭开数字密码背后的奥秘。
现代密码学主要依赖于计算机科学和数学原理。272278这个数字密码,可能涉及高级的加密算法,如RSA、ECC(椭圆曲线加密)等。这些算法通过复杂的数学运算,将明文数据转化为密文,只有拥有正确密钥的人才能解密和读取数据。这些技术不仅保护了我们的个人隐私,也保护了商业机密和国家安全。
哈希算法:哈希算法是一种将输入数据转换为固定长度的输出值的算法。常见的哈希算法包括MD5、SHA-1、SHA-256等。通过哈希算法,我们可以将密码输入转化为不可逆的固定长度值,从而保📌护原始密码的安全。
对称加密算法:如AES(高级加密标准),通过同一个密钥进行加密和解密。这种加密算法速度快,适用于大数据量的加密需求。
非对称加密算法:如RSA(Rivest-Shamir-Adleman)算法,通过公钥和私钥对进行加密和解密。这种方式在数据传输中尤为重要,因为它可以确保加密数据在传输过程中的安全性。
随着企业和组织的数字化转型,数字密码在保护数据隐私和安全方面发挥着越来越重要的作用。数字化转型也带来了新的挑战。数据泄露和网络攻击事件频发,企业需要不🎯断升级其安全策略和技术,以应对不断变化的网络安全威胁。数字化转型也为创新提供了机遇。
例如,通过采用先进的加密技术和数字签名,企业可以更好地保护其知识产权和商业机密,提升市场竞争力。
量子加密:量子加密利用量子力学原理,提供绝对安全的通信方式。它通过量子态的不🎯可复制性和测量导致的坍缩特性,确保即使在理论上最强的计算机也无法破解。量子加密已经在一些领域开始应用,未来有望在更广泛的场景中得到推广。
区块链技术:区块链技术通过分布式账本和加密算法,提供高度安全的数据存储和传📌输方式。在数字密码领域,区块链可以用于生成和管理数字密码,确保密码的不可篡改和高安全性。
人工智能与机器学习:人工智能和机器学习技术可以用于分析和预测潜在的安全威胁,从而提升数字密码的安全性。例如,通过机器学习算法,可以检测🙂异常的登录行为,及时发现并阻止潜在的网络攻击。
数字密码的应用范围非常广泛,在各个行业都有其独特的重要性和应用。例如,在医疗行业,数字密码保护了患者的电子病历和隐私数据,防止数据泄露和滥用。在教育领域,数字密码保护了学生的学习数据和隐私,确保教育资源的安全。在政府和公共服务领域,数字密码保护了国家机密和公民的个人信息,维护国家和社会的安全。
隐私保护是数字密码应用的重要方面之一。在数字化社会中,个人隐私信息被广泛收集和使用,可能会面临被滥用或泄露的风险。数字数字密码通过加密和解密技术,确保个人隐私信息在传输和存储过程中的安全。例如,通过使用SSL/TLS协议,我们可以在网络浏览器和服务器之间建立安全的加密连接,确保传输的数据在途中不会被窃取或篡改。
这对于在线购物、银行交易等涉及敏感信息的场景尤为重要。